Monsoons bring high humidity, making it challenging to keep kitchen countertops dry and clean. Here are five effective ways to maintain a spotless kitchen. 

Use Absorbent Mats

Place absorbent mats or cloths on countertops to soak up excess moisture. Regularly wash and dry them to prevent mould growth. 

Wipe Down Regularly

Frequently wipe countertops with a dry cloth to remove moisture. For a thorough clean, use a disinfectant wipe or a cloth soaked in vinegar solution. 

Ensure Proper Ventilation

Keep kitchen windows open and use exhaust fans to reduce humidity. Proper ventilation helps in keeping surfaces dry and preventing dampness. 

Store Items in Airtight Containers

Use airtight containers for storing food and other items on the countertop. This prevents moisture from accumulating and keeps surfaces clean. 

Clean Spills Immediately

Clean up any spills immediately to prevent stains and moisture build-up. Use a dry cloth followed by a disinfectant to ensure cleanliness.
